Must-Know Information for Asbestos Disposal
Before disposing of asbestos, it's essential to understand the regulations and guidelines set by the UK government and local authorities. In Caerphilly, asbestos disposal must be carried out in accordance with the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012.
Asbestos Waste Disposal Options in Caerphilly
There are several options for asbestos waste disposal in Caerphilly, including:
- Caerphilly Council's Household Waste Recycling Centre: The council operates a household waste recycling centre that accepts asbestos waste. However, you must call the council in advance to arrange a permit and ensure that the site can accommodate your asbestos waste.
- Licensed Asbestos Disposal Sites: There are several licensed asbestos disposal sites in and around Caerphilly that provide a safe and responsible way to dispose of asbestos waste. These sites are regulated by the Environment Agency and must adhere to strict guidelines for asbestos disposal.

Recycling and Disposal of Asbestos
Asbestos is not recyclable, and it must be disposed of in a landfill site that is specifically licensed to accept hazardous waste. When disposing of asbestos, it's essential to use the correct bags and packaging materials to prevent fibre release and minimize the risk of environmental pollution.

Hazardous Waste Disposal
Asbestos is classified as hazardous waste, and it must be disposed of in accordance with the Hazardous Waste Regulations 2005. When disposing of asbestos, it's essential to follow the guidelines set by the Environment Agency and local authorities to minimize the risk of environmental pollution.
How to Dispose of Asbestos in Caerphilly
If you need to dispose of asbestos in Caerphilly, please follow these steps:
- Call the Caerphilly Council's waste management department to arrange a permit and ensure that the household waste recycling centre can accommodate your asbestos waste.
- Use the correct bags and packaging materials to prevent fibre release and minimize the risk of environmental pollution.
- Take your asbestos waste to the designated disposal site during opening hours (usually 9 am to 4 pm, Monday to Saturday).
- Ensure that you have the necessary documentation, including a permit and proof of identity.
Asbestos Disposal Permits
To dispose of asbestos in Caerphilly, you'll need to obtain a permit from the Caerphilly Council. The permit will specify the type and quantity of asbestos waste that can be disposed of, as well as the designated disposal site.
